Sarah Ransome's Biography
Sarah Ransome, a South African native, found herself caught in Jeffrey Epstein's web during what she thought would be an exciting opportunity to advance her career in the United States. Born and raised in South Africa, Ransome moved to New York with dreams of building a successful life, but instead found herself trapped in a nightmare that would last for years.
Her story gained international attention when she decided to speak publicly about her experiences, becoming one of the few victims to use her real name when sharing her testimony. Ransome's decision to go public wasn't made lightly—it came after years of processing her trauma and recognizing the importance of holding powerful abusers accountable.

How Sarah Ransome Met Jeffrey Epstein
The circumstances that led Sarah Ransome to Jeffrey Epstein's circle highlight how predators often target vulnerable individuals seeking opportunity and advancement. Ransome, like many others, was drawn in by promises of career advancement and a better life in America. Epstein and his associates presented themselves as successful, influential people who could open doors in the competitive New York environment.
The grooming process began subtly, with Epstein's network offering support and guidance to the young South African immigrant. However, what started as seemingly legitimate mentorship quickly devolved into manipulation and control. Ransome found herself isolated from her support systems and increasingly dependent on Epstein's inner circle for basic needs and social connections.
The Abuse and Trafficking She Endured
Sarah Ransome's experience with Jeffrey Epstein represents a textbook case of human trafficking and sexual exploitation. She describes being held captive on Epstein's private Caribbean island, where she was subjected to repeated sexual abuse by Epstein and his associates. The psychological manipulation was as damaging as the physical abuse, with Ransome describing how she was made to feel worthless and disposable.
The trafficking operation extended beyond just sexual abuse—it involved sophisticated psychological control, isolation from family and friends, and the use of wealth and power to maintain dominance over victims. Ransome has spoken about the sophisticated surveillance systems on Epstein's properties and how victims were monitored and controlled even in supposedly private spaces.
Why She Decided to Speak Out Publicly
The decision to go public with her story was one of the most difficult choices Sarah Ransome has ever made. Like many survivors, she initially struggled with shame, fear, and the trauma of her experiences. However, the suicide of Jeffrey Epstein in August 2019 became a turning point for many victims, including Ransome, who realized that without their voices, the full extent of the abuse might never come to light.
Ransome's public testimony has been crucial in understanding the full scope of Epstein's operations. Her willingness to use her real name and provide detailed accounts has helped investigators piece together the complex network of abuse and has inspired other survivors to come forward. She understood that her story could help prevent future abuse and bring comfort to others who had suffered in silence.
